Almost all imagine the figure of an investor as a person with lots of money, a person who can spend big money thanks to a past that made him very rich.
Achieving investor status seems to be as far from reality as would be to achieve being an Olympic competitor, most simply do not believe they have the talent to make it.
Reality proved me wrong, I not only discovered that talent is overrated, but also the assumption that millions are required to start investing is too a fallacy.
The truth is that any human can be an average investor, you do not need millions to start investing, most of these millionaire investors probably started their way in a worse economic situation than you are now.
This book –like many- seeks to change the paradigm, to break up with the idea that you need a lot of money to start. Show common mistakes that I made personally for you to avoid them, motivate you to try to be more successful in your life and give you the tools to start your journey as an investor in the easiest way possible.
The fundamental and recurring theme of this book is that developing the skills of an investor to live financially free is a process, I`m not here promise you magic formulas or methods to invest in the stock market , the tools in this book are universal and may be applied to any type of investment if you spend enough time to develop the skills and act on the initial steps that I list.
The book becomes more complex as you go on. I explain how I began my journey in search of financial freedom as an investor, in my story you can easily observe why it took me so long to be financially successful , the various businesses that try and variety of failures .
Then the book focuses on more practical aspects, and provides specific recommendations to overcome the problems of novice investor, and also how to overcome the limitation of having little money to invest.
More towards the end different investment models and the 6 aspects that should be analyzed before placing your money: The Manager,
The project, The Marketplace, The environment, The financial analysis and the Investor.
Finally, a bit of a more complex analysis on the value of money, and the actual steps to calculate the return and risk of an investment.
All chapters have a summary at the end to clarify the main idea.
